Went for pizza at about 5pm on a Tuesday. Pretty good crowd of families, kids and oldsters. Décor pretty brutal. One little kid coming in with his mother asked: why are they decorated for Christmas? Italian lights all over and Italian memorabilia and pictures on the wall including of course the Godfather. Old fat TVs. Service was OK. Waiter seemed new. Could not answer some of our questions. Pizza was excellent. We got one sausage only and one with sausage, peppers and mushrooms, both well done. The crispy crust makes the pizza, but their sausage is good too. I think the less you put on this pizza the better. We enjoyed our sausage only pizza more. Maybe max 2 toppings is best. We also got dinner salads. Not much in it but their croutons are great — light and crispy, and the house dressing is a nice light vinaigrette. Bread was good too. They need a better selection of beer– no Italian beer like Peroni or Moretti. And we asked for a Vito and Nick Salad to go, but they said they could not do it. WHAT? No explanation. Maybe they don’t have the right size container because they did give us a dinner salad to go. I think the owner is cheap. Sits at the bar and watches TV. One telephone line for orders and to process charge cards, slowing it down. Old tables and chairs. No HD TVs. One small size salad carryout container. But the pizza is pretty darn good.
